With cryptic information coming from Microsoft on the sales of the fledgling OS, its a matter of guess work to figure out what the sales are. Based on the numbers available Microsoft sold 1.5 million Windows Phones from October to the beginning of December leaving the remaining sales at 500,000 devices for the month. That number compared to Android sales at 300,000 per day makes for a very difficult follow up month for Microsoft.
